What are the differences between celeriac and soft serve?

  • Celeriac is higher in vitamin K, vitamin B6, vitamin C, and manganese, yet soft serve is higher in vitamin B12, vitamin A, vitamin B2, and calcium.
  • Soft serve's daily need coverage for saturated fat is 37% more.
  • Celeriac has 46 times more vitamin K than soft serve. While celeriac has 41µg of vitamin K, soft serve has only 0.9µg.
  • The amount of saturated fat in celeriac is lower.
  • The glycemic index of celeriac is lower.

We used Celeriac, raw and Ice cream, soft serve, chocolate types in this article.
